#4888d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4888dd is composed of 28.2% red, 53.3%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.4%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 214.2 degrees, a saturation of 68.7% and a lightness of 57.5%. #4888dd color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ffff with #0011bb.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#4888d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4888dd has RGB values of R:72, G:136,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 4753629.

Shades and Tints of #4888dd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030810 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4888dd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b919a is the less saturated color, while #2783fe is the most saturated one.
